CISCOSB-ippreflist-MIB DEFINITIONS ::= BEGIN
-- Title: IP Prefix List
-- Version: 7.50.00.00
-- Date: 22-May-2011
--
IMPORTS
TruthValue, TEXTUAL-CONVENTION, TimeStamp,
DisplayString, DateAndTime, RowStatus FROM SNMPv2-TC
TimeTicks, IpAddress, NOTIFICATION-TYPE,
MODULE-IDENTITY, OBJECT-TYPE, Unsigned32 FROM SNMPv2-SMI
InetAddress, InetAddressType,
InetAddressPrefixLength,
InetVersion, InetZoneIndex FROM INET-ADDRESS-MIB
switch001 FROM CISCOSB-MIB;
rlIpPrefList OBJECT IDENTIFIER ::= { switch001 212 }
RlIpPrefListEntryType ::= TEXTUAL-CONVENTION
STATUS current
DESCRIPTION
"Prefix List entry type defines data type in the entry. Rule (1) means
the entry inludes classification and action. Description (2) means
the entry icludes comments only."
SYNTAX INTEGER {
rule(1),
description(2)
}
RlIpPrefListActionType ::= TEXTUAL-CONVENTION
STATUS current
DESCRIPTION
"Prefix List action type. Drop action prevents packet forwarding.
Permit action allows packet forwarding."
SYNTAX INTEGER {
drop(1),
permit(2)
}
RlIpPrefListType ::= TEXTUAL-CONVENTION
STATUS current
DESCRIPTION
"Classification type is used to create prefix list rule.
IPv4 type means match IPv4 packets. IPv6 type means match IPv6 packets."
SYNTAX INTEGER {
ipv4(1),
ipv6(2)
}
rlIpPrefListTable OBJECT-TYPE
SYNTAX SEQUENCE OF RlIpPrefListEntry
MAX-ACCESS not-accessible
STATUS current
DESCRIPTION
"The IP Prefix List table."
::= { rlIpPrefList 1 }
rlIpPrefListEntry OBJECT-TYPE
SYNTAX RlIpPrefListEntry
MAX-ACCESS not-accessible
STATUS current
DESCRIPTION
"An entry in the rlIpPrefListTable."
INDEX { rlIpPrefListType, rlIpPrefListName, rlIpPrefListEntryIndex }
::= { rlIpPrefListTable 1 }
RlIpPrefListEntry::= SEQUENCE {
rlIpPrefListType RlIpPrefListType,
rlIpPrefListName DisplayString,
rlIpPrefListEntryIndex Unsigned32,
rlIpPrefListEntryType RlIpPrefListEntryType,
rlIpPrefListInetAddrType InetAddressType,
rlIpPrefListInetAddr InetAddress,
rlIpPrefListPrefixLength INTEGER,
rlIpPrefListAction RlIpPrefListActionType,
rlIpPrefListGeLength INTEGER,
rlIpPrefListLeLength INTEGER,
rlIpPrefListDescription DisplayString,
rlIpPrefListHitCount INTEGER,
rlIpPrefListRowStatus RowStatus
}
rlIpPrefListType OBJECT-TYPE
SYNTAX RlIpPrefListType
MAX-ACCESS not-accessible
STATUS current
DESCRIPTION
"Prefix List Type."
::= { rlIpPrefListEntry 1 }
rlIpPrefListName OBJECT-TYPE
SYNTAX DisplayString(SIZE(1..32))
MAX-ACCESS not-accessible
STATUS current
DESCRIPTION
"Prefix List Name."
::= { rlIpPrefListEntry 2 }
rlIpPrefListEntryIndex OBJECT-TYPE
SYNTAX Unsigned32(1..4294967294)
MAX-ACCESS not-accessible
STATUS current
DESCRIPTION
"Entry Index for specific prefix list."
::= { rlIpPrefListEntry 3 }
rlIpPrefListEntryType OBJECT-TYPE
SYNTAX RlIpPrefListEntryType
MAX-ACCESS read-write
STATUS current
DESCRIPTION
"Prefix list entry type."
::= { rlIpPrefListEntry 4 }
rlIpPrefListInetAddrType OBJECT-TYPE
SYNTAX InetAddressType
MAX-ACCESS read-write
STATUS current
DESCRIPTION
"The address type of rlIpPrefListIpAddr."
::= { rlIpPrefListEntry 5 }
rlIpPrefListInetAddr OBJECT-TYPE
SYNTAX InetAddress
MAX-ACCESS read-write
STATUS current
DESCRIPTION
"IP address."
::= { rlIpPrefListEntry 6 }
rlIpPrefListPrefixLength OBJECT-TYPE
SYNTAX INTEGER(0..128)
MAX-ACCESS read-write
STATUS current
DESCRIPTION
"The prefix list can be a number from 0 to 32 for IPv4 address
and from 0 to 128 for IPv6 address."
::= { rlIpPrefListEntry 7 }
rlIpPrefListAction OBJECT-TYPE
SYNTAX RlIpPrefListActionType
MAX-ACCESS read-write
STATUS current
DESCRIPTION
"Drop or permit action for a matching condition."
::= { rlIpPrefListEntry 8 }
rlIpPrefListGeLength OBJECT-TYPE
SYNTAX INTEGER(0..128)
MAX-ACCESS read-write
STATUS current
DESCRIPTION
"Specifies the lesser value of a range by applying the ge-length argument
to the specified range. ge-length repesents the minimum prefix length to be matched."
DEFVAL{ 0 }
::= { rlIpPrefListEntry 9 }
rlIpPrefListLeLength OBJECT-TYPE
SYNTAX INTEGER(0..128)
MAX-ACCESS read-write
STATUS current
DESCRIPTION
"Specifies the greater value of a range by applying the ge-length argument
to the specified range. le-length repesents the maximum prefix length to be matched."
DEFVAL{ 0 }
::= { rlIpPrefListEntry 10 }
rlIpPrefListDescription OBJECT-TYPE
SYNTAX DisplayString(SIZE(0..80))
MAX-ACCESS read-write
STATUS current
DESCRIPTION
"Prefix List Name."
::= { rlIpPrefListEntry 11 }
rlIpPrefListHitCount OBJECT-TYPE
SYNTAX INTEGER
MAX-ACCESS not-accessible
STATUS current
DESCRIPTION
"Match counter."
::= { rlIpPrefListEntry 12 }
rlIpPrefListRowStatus OBJECT-TYPE
SYNTAX RowStatus
MAX-ACCESS read-write
STATUS current
DESCRIPTION
"Row status."
::= { rlIpPrefListEntry 13 }
